In the early 20th century, Brittany emerged as a captivating destination, steeped in a rich tapestry of history and culture. In "Brittany" by S. Baring-Gould, readers are invited to explore the region’s stunning landscapes and vibrant communities, where ancient traditions blend seamlessly with modern life. The guide delves into unique elements such as the region's distinctive architecture and its renowned culinary delights, providing a comprehensive look at what makes Brittany a gem in France. Ideal for students, civic activists, and historians, this travel guide serves as both an informative resource and an inspirational journey through a land marked by resilience and beauty.
